The construction, manufacturing, and logistics sectors in Memphis, Tennessee, rely significantly on powerful industrial equipment. This includes earthmoving equipment like excavators and bulldozers, material handling equipment such as forklifts and cranes, and specialized machinery for tasks like demolition or road construction. The availability of a diverse range of such equipment is essential for numerous projects, from large-scale infrastructure development to smaller-scale construction and industrial operations.
Access to this type of equipment contributes significantly to the economic strength of the region. It allows businesses to complete projects efficiently, boosting productivity and facilitating growth. Historically, Memphis has been a hub for transportation and logistics, further amplifying the importance of robust machinery for handling goods and materials. This legacy, coupled with ongoing industrial development, positions the city as a key location where access to advanced machinery is paramount.
